Tristar Serviced Apartments

Tristar Serviced Apartments Book / Directions
Address
1216, 100 Feet Rd, HAL 2nd Stage, Doopanahalli ,Karnataka
Nearest stations
About 23 minutes from इंदिरानगर on foot
Reserve

Transit information

Nearest hotels

cntlog